Weeping Tile Repair in Boston, MA

Weeping tile rep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the drainage systems installed around a property’s foundation to prevent water intrusion and structural damage. These systems typically consist of perforated pipes and gravel that direct excess water away from the foundation, reducing the risk of basement flooding, mold growth, and foundation cracks. Repair projects may involve fixing broken or clogged pipes, replacing damaged sections, or upgrading existing drainage to improve efficiency. Property owners often seek this service after noticing signs of water pooling near the foundation, damp basements, or cracks in basement walls, aiming to protect their home’s stability and prevent costly repairs.

Before requesting weeping tile repair, homeowners should understand the extent of the drainage system’s issues and whether any additional waterproofing or foundation work might be necessary. It’s helpful to have a clear picture of the property’s drainage history and any recent flooding or water-related concerns. Property owners usually want to know if repairs will fully resolve water issues, the potential need for ongoing maintenance, and any steps to prevent future problems. Proper diagnosis and understanding of the drainage system can ensure that the repair work effectively safeguards the home’s foundation and basement environment.

FAQ

Weeping Tile Repair Questions

What is weeping tile repair? It involves fixing or replacing the drainage system around a foundation to prevent water intrusion and manage groundwater flow.

When should weeping tile be repaired? Repairs are needed if there are signs of basement flooding, persistent dampness, or visible damage to the drainage system.

What types of projects typically require weeping tile repair? Common projects include addressing basement water issues, upgrading old drainage systems, or installing new weeping tile to improve drainage.

How can property owners tell if their weeping tile needs attention? Indicators include wet or moldy basement walls, standing water around the foundation, or uneven yard drainage.
